'''James Lemen Sr.''' was a preacher who fought in the Revolutionary War and was an early proponent of the abolition of slavery. He was a protege of [[Thomas Jefferson]], and it is believed that he had an agreement with Jefferson to move to Illinois and promote abolitionism in the new state.
